Wood Ramp Installation in Wilmington, NC

Wood ramp installation services provide a practical solution for improving accessibility around residential properties. These services typically cover the construction and installation of ramps to assist individuals with mobility challenges, as well as projects that require ramps for loading, unloading, or connecting different levels of a property. Homeowners often request these services to ensure safe and convenient access to entryways, garages, decks, or outdoor spaces, especially when dealing with steps, uneven terrain, or mobility devices like wheelchairs and walkers. Before requesting installation, property owners should consider the location, desired slope, and available space to ensure the ramp design meets safety and usability needs.

Understanding the scope of the project is important for homeowners considering wood ramp installation. Factors such as the size of the area, the weight capacity needed, and any local building codes or regulations can influence the design and materials used. Property owners should also think about maintenance requirements, aesthetic preferences, and potential future modifications. Clear communication of these details can help ensure the completed ramp provides safe, durable, and functional access tailored to the specific needs of the property.

Common Wood Ramp Installation Jobs

Residential ramps - designed to improve accessibility for homes with entryway steps or uneven terrain.

Commercial ramps - installed to meet accessibility requirements for storefronts and public buildings.

Wheelchair ramps - customized to provide safe and stable access for mobility devices.

Porch and deck ramps - added to enhance entryway convenience and accessibility.

Garage ramps - constructed to facilitate vehicle entry and exit on sloped driveways.

Temporary or portable ramps - provided for short-term needs or events requiring accessible access.

Wood Ramp Installation Questions

What types of properties typically need a wood ramp? Properties with steps or uneven surfaces that require accessible entryways often benefit from wood ramps.

Can wood ramps be customized to fit specific spaces? Yes, wood ramps can be built to match the dimensions and layout of different property entries.

What are common uses for wood ramps on residential properties? They are often used for wheelchair access, moving heavy items, or improving safety on stairs.

Are wood ramps suitable for outdoor installation? Yes, wood ramps can be designed with weather-resistant features for outdoor use and durability.
